Scrabble for Adults: The Mental Health Benefits of Playing the Classic Word Game

Scrabble is not only a fun game to play with friends and family, but it also has many mental health benefits for adults. Scrabble can improve cognitive function, memory, and reduce stress levels. In this article, we'll explore the mental health benefits of Scrabble for adults.

Improving Cognitive Function

Playing Scrabble can help improve cognitive function by challenging players to think critically and strategically. The game requires players to use their memory, attention, and problem-solving skills to create high-scoring words. This mental exercise can help improve cognitive function and prevent cognitive decline.

Improving Memory

Scrabble requires players to remember words and their meanings, which can help improve memory skills. The game also challenges players to think creatively and remember words they may not have used in a while, which can improve memory recall and retention.

Reducing Stress Levels

Playing Scrabble can also reduce stress levels by providing a fun and engaging activity that can distract from daily stressors. The game requires focus and attention, which can help promote mindfulness and reduce stress levels.
